Baijnath Temple: The Baijnath temple has been continuously under worship ever since its construction in 1204 A.D. by two
local merchants named Ahuka and Manyuka. The two long inscriptions in the porch of the temple indicate that a temple of Siva
existed on the spot even before the present one was constructed.
Patal Bhuvaneshwar: Patal Bhuvaneshwar, one of the most fascinating places of the Kumaon region, is a limestone cave temple
14 km from Gangolihat in the Pithoragarh district of Uttarakhand state in India. It is located in the village Bhubneshwar.

Bageshwar:There are many places of touristic and historic importance in Bageshwar. This town is situated on the confluence of
river|Saryu and Gomti}. There are many old temples dating back to 10th century AD. Among them are the Baijnath temple AND
Bagnath temples are the most important. the Bagnath temple is situated in the middle of the town just across the confluence
of SARYU and GOMTI. Chandika and neeleshwar temples are other important temples in the district.These are on the top of the
city(hills).Gives a nice glimpse of the city from these temples.
Bageshwar is also known for tekking. There are following place which visitors generally preffer:
1. Pindari Glacier Trek: The Pindari Glacier trail provides for a 90 km (56 mi) round-trip trek that most people find
comfortable to complete in five days.
2. Sunder Dhunga Trek: This one is one of the oldest and beautiful place to trek. It is surrounded by natural beauties.
3. Milam Glacier Trek: Milam Glacier is situated on the south facing slope of the main Himalayan range. It originates from
the eastern slope of Trishuli and the southern slope of its eastern subsidiary Kohli.
